A man's been charged after police were called to a disturbance at a restaurant in Exeter yesterday evening. A male police community support officer was pushed to the floor as he tried to intervene in the disorderly behaviour near Cathedral Green.
A 20 year old man from Oxford is being held for questioning over the assault.
A local 20 year old, Jack Campbell of Verney Street, has been charged with a public order offence and is due in court later this month.
